ZonoTools
Accueil/Développeur/GraphQL Query Builder

Générateur de requêtes GraphQL

Build a single GraphQL operation from parts. Variable list can be $id: ID! or ($id: ID!). Selection can be a block starting with { or field lines that will be wrapped.

Aperçu (raw)
query HeroForEpisode ($ep: Episode!) {
hero(episode: $ep) {
    id
    name
  }
}
Validated & prettified

Mode d'emploi

  1. Créez la requête dans GraphQL Query Builder en utilisant les champs et les arguments réels du schéma cible pour éviter les incompatibilités d'espaces réservés.
  2. Surveillez les variables obligatoires manquantes et les erreurs de sélection imbriquées qui n'apparaissent qu'au moment de l'exécution du résolveur.
  3. Vérifiez en exécutant la requête générée par rapport à la préparation et en vérifiant à la fois la forme de la réponse et la sortie d'erreur.

FAQ

À quoi sert le générateur de requêtes graphql?

GraphQL Query Builder aide les développeurs à traiter les entrées structurées avec précision afin que les tâches de débogage, de révision et d'intégration soient plus rapides.

Mes données sont-elles téléchargées?

Non. Le traitement s'exécute localement dans votre navigateur.

Cet outil prend-il en charge de véritables flux de travail d'ingénierie?

Oui. Il est conçu pour les tâches quotidiennes de débogage, de révision et de conversion.

Introduction

Un générateur de requêtes graphql rationalise les tâches répétitives des développeurs en transformant les entrées brutes en sortie claire et réutilisable. C'est pratique pour le débogage quotidien et la préparation des données.

Qu'est-ce que le générateur de requêtes graphql?

Le générateur de requêtes Graphql fournit un traitement ciblé pour les opérations courantes sur les données des développeurs.

L’objectif est d’obtenir une sortie cohérente, facile à inspecter et à réutiliser dans les workflows de débogage.

Des résultats fiables proviennent de tests avec des contributions représentatives, et pas seulement d'exemples triviaux.

Principales fonctionnalités

La composition guidée des champs et des arguments réduit les erreurs de syntaxe dans les opérations GraphQL imbriquées.

L'assemblage de requêtes structurées aide les équipes à prototyper les requêtes avant de les intégrer aux clients.

Une sortie claire facilite la révision du code lorsque les modifications des requêtes affectent le coût du backend.

Cas d'utilisation courants

  • Affiner les charges utiles des requêtes imbriquées avant d'intégrer les modifications dans les clients API.
  • Formatage des fichiers de schéma ou de requête pour réduire les frictions de révision dans les équipes backend.
  • Test des hypothèses de forme de requête pendant le débogage du résolveur.

Meilleures pratiques

  • Utilisez des échantillons représentatifs qui incluent des valeurs imbriquées et marginales.
  • Gardez les appareils de base sous contrôle de version pour un débogage reproductible.
  • Validez la sortie dans l’environnement d’exécution exact où elle sera consommée.